My Furry Valentine

more resources
Share This: Bookmark and Share

For the one who waits at the door to welcome you home and doesn’t mind if dinner’s a little late, the one who thinks you’re just as lovely dressed up as you are in your jammies, and the one who thinks your morning breath is no big deal… Give the one who loves you unconditionally a special spot to rest his head.

1. Repurpose an old standard pillowcase by filling it loosely with cedar chips. Use a liquid fabric glue to secure the opening to prevent them from spilling out.

2. Cover both sides of the pillowcase with batting to add additional cushion. Fit the pillowcase to a top and bottom piece of fleece, leaving five inches of border around it to cut the ties.

3. Cut out a square on each corner and one-inch strips along each side. Tie the top and bottom fleeces together with these strips, securing the cedar chip-filled pillowcase inside.

4. Use a spare piece of fleece to cut out a heart, your furry Valentine’s name or initials, or another pattern of your choosing, and affix it to the top fleece with the liquid adhesive.
